STARTERS: LIMA Plan Targets

The Low Investment Mound Aces (LIMA) Plan is a way for you to target high skills pitchers without paying high skills prices, thereby allowing you to spend more of your money on hitters.

There are variations of the LIMA model, but the basic approach is to target pitchers who are projected to meet the following thresholds:

  • Command ratio (K/BB) of 2.0 or better;
  • Dominance rate (K/9) of 6.0 or better; and
  • Expected home run (HR/9) rate of 1.0 or less.

LIMA values can vary based on your league context.  We encourage you to use our Custom Draft Guides to see customized LIMA values for your league.
